Tallinn Old Town Days is a multi-day city festival celebrating the historic Old Town’s cultural heritage. Concerts, medieval markets, courtyard tours and performances fill the streets, inviting visitors to explore centuries-old architecture. Both locals and tourists attend music, art and folk programs in courtyards and parks. The event’s theme (e.g. the ‘Year of the Book’ in 2025) highlights aspects of Estonian heritage 1 2.
Set in the UNESCO-listed medieval Old Town of Tallinn, the festival draws on local traditions of song and storytelling. It offers a city-wide cultural immersion: visitors can enter ancient churches and towers, meet artisans and tour hidden corners. As the city government notes, the festival invites exploration of Tallinn’s “hidden treasures... unique living environment” 1.
